What was one important effect of the Supreme Court ruling in McCulloch v. Maryland?
Savatey [412]

Answer:

In this case, the Supreme Court held that Congress has implied powers derived from those listed in Article I, Section 8. The “Necessary and Proper” Clause gave Congress the power to establish a national bank.
